Today's reading will comes to us from Matthew Chapter 26:36-56, Mark Chapter 14:32-52, Luke Chapter 22:39-53 and John Chapter 18:1-11. 

Today we will read about Jesus going to the Garden of Gethsemane, where He prayed to God three times and each time He asked God if it was possible for the responsibility to pass from Him, but if it was not possible, let God's will be done rather than His own will. 

In our discussion for daily application we will talk about modeling Jesus' obedience to do as God wanted Him to do rather than what He wanted to do. Jesus taught us what we call The Lord's Prayer, in which Jesus taught us to pray for God's will to be done on earth as it is in heaven. Here we see Jesus modeling this obedience, not putting his own desires ahead of God's will. While the disciples were having a hard time staying awake while Jesus prayed Jesus told them that the spirit is willing but the flesh is weak. The same is true with us. But we can pray for Jesus to strengthen us when we are having difficulty doing God's will rather than our own. We can remember that Jesus has set us free from being slaves to our sin. We do not have to continue in our pattern of sinful behavior. But we can't do it alone. We need to stay in Jesus' love because, as we learned yesterday, no branch can do anything apart from Jesus, the true vine. We do not have the strength or ability to do this on our own. It is only through abiding in Jesus that we will have the ability to be strong in Him and be able to choose God's will in our lives over doing our own will, the same way that Jesus was able to because He remained in God's love.
